Corning's Environmental Technologies segment manufactures ceramic substrates and filter products for emissions control in mobile and stationary applications around the world.
** Scope of the role:*
* Responsible for the Plant Quality Management System (QMS), including IATF 16949 registration and VDA compliance. Ensures customer and industry requirements are understood and met. Strengthens product quality systems and architecture within the organization by driving fundamental understanding and continual improvement that positively influences the Quality Management System. Applies engineering principles and practices to accomplish technical assignments and mitigate risks associated with process, product, and equipment changes.
Makes decisions independently using sound engineering and scientific methods.
